Sheesh. It sounds like they need some basic education in the nature of federal law, which allows a warranty disclaimer only for those problems that were actually CAUSED BY a specific modification. There is no lawful means to simply "void" a warranty on the entire car.

Oh, I'm glad you asked. I do have a laundry list of mods, but none that would effect the IAC. My idle was acting funky, rising to 2k then falling to 900, back and forth. With a little research on the search on the search function. It was obvious that the IAC motor was messed up. I took it in. Told them what the problem was. They confirmed that that was indeed the problem. Called the Mitsu rep he ok'ed the work "as long as no modifications to the IAC or other mods affected IAC". They in no way showed me that any mod affected the IAC motor.
